人表皮黑素细胞经全反维甲酸(RA)处理后,置于含有牛血清白蛋白、纤维连结蛋白与层粘连蛋白的培养板中检测其粘连性。结果发现经3×10(-6)mol·L(-1)的RA处理的黑素细胞对上述3种蛋白质的粘连性及移动性均被抑制。人和小鼠黑素瘤细胞系经上述浓度RA处理后,其粘连性与移动性均被抑制
Human epidermal melanocytes were treated with all-trans retinoic acid (RA) and then tested for adherence in a culture plate containing bovine serum albumin, fibronectin and laminin. The results showed that 3 × 10 (-6) mol·L -1 RA treated melanocytes inhibited the adhesion and mobility of the above three proteins. Human and mouse melanoma cell lines treated with RA at the above concentration showed inhibition of both adhesion and mobility
